`
zhouyrt
  • 浏览: 1158980 次
  • 性别: Icon_minigender_1
  • 来自: 北京
社区版块
存档分类
最新评论

JavaScript模态对话框类(拖拽时动画)

 
阅读更多

2010年写了一个模态对话框类,这次进行一些重构和扩充。拖拽时使其有动画效果。接口没变,如下

 

 

 new ModelDialog({
         caption      标题 '对话框标题'(默认)
         template     主体内容 ''(默认)
         dialogCls    对话框className 'md-dialog'(默认)
         headCls      头部className 'md-head'(默认)
         btnCloseCls  关闭按钮className 'md-close'(默认)
         bodyCls      主体className 'md-body'(默认)
         shadowBg     遮盖层背景色 'gray'(默认)
         shadowOpy    遮盖层透明的 0.2(默认)
         dragable     是否可拖拽 true(默认)
         dragInWin    是否仅在窗口内拖动 (true)默认  与area互斥
         area         [minX,maxX,minY,maxY] 与dragInWin互斥
 });

 

效果图

  • 大小: 6.6 KB
1
0
分享到:
评论
5 楼 forlolita 2012-12-25  
360也没动啊
4 楼 zhouyrt 2012-03-02  
fan_qiuqiu 写道
我下载之后,也没有拖拽的效果。只有虚线移动,对话框并没有移动。
还是本来就这样的效果?

有行注释没去掉,呵呵。
3 楼 fan_qiuqiu 2012-01-18  
我下载之后,也没有拖拽的效果。只有虚线移动,对话框并没有移动。
还是本来就这样的效果?
2 楼 zhouyrt 2012-01-17  
togoog 写道
Chrome 下面没有效果,无法完成拖动。

可以的
1 楼 togoog 2012-01-17  
Chrome 下面没有效果,无法完成拖动。

相关推荐

    JavaScript模态对话框类

    JavaScript模态对话框类是一种常见的前端开发工具,用于在网页中弹出临时窗口,显示警告、确认或输入信息等交互内容。它通常以一个独立的浮动层覆盖在页面上,阻止用户与背景内容的交互,直到对话框关闭。在本案例中...

    ModelDialog JavaScript模态对话框类代码

    从提供的文件内容中,我们可以提取出以下关于JavaScript模态对话框类的知识点: 1. **模态对话框类ModelDialog的基本概念:** 模态对话框类ModelDialog是一种用于创建模态窗口的JavaScript类,它允许开发者通过...

    mfc:单文档中对话框类调用视图类和框架类成员变量的实例

    建立一个单文档mfc程序,设计一个菜单按钮,可以弹出一个对话框。在对话框中使用视图类和框架类中的变量。说明:http://blog.csdn.net/tywwwww/article/details/55281565

    一个比较好用的VC对话框类

    此外,对话框类还会包含对控件消息的响应函数,如ON_BN_CLICKED消息,当用户点击按钮时,对应的成员函数会被调用。这使得我们能为每个控件的特定行为编写定制的代码。 标签"VC 对话框"表明这个类专注于VC++的对话框...

    JavaScript 的模态窗口

    JavaScript的模态窗口是网页开发中常用的一种交互设计,它可以在用户进行其他操作时暂停页面流程,强制用户关注特定信息或执行某个操作。模态窗口通常由一个覆盖在主页面上的半透明背景(通常称为“mask”)和一个...

    javascript 模态窗口 v2.1

    JavaScript 模态窗口,经历2次升级,使用方便,操作灵活, 支持IE、Mozilla FireFox、Sarafi、Opera、Chrome等多浏览器,版权所有,请勿用作商业用途

    javascript模态窗口

    JavaScript模态窗口是一种在网页设计中广泛使用的交互元素,它能够强制用户在处理当前内容之前必须先进行交互。模态窗口通常表现为一个弹出框,阻止用户与页面其他部分进行互动,直到他们关闭该窗口或者完成操作。在...

    动态创建内存对话框类

    使用这个动态对话框类时,你只需要传递对话框的资源ID和可选的父窗口指针: ```cpp CDynamicDialog myDialog; if (!myDialog.Create(_T("IDD_DYNAMIC_DIALOG"), this)) { AfxMessageBox(_T("Failed to create ...

    ChatGPT技术的多模态对话建模方法.docx

    3. 在生成响应时保持一致性和连贯性的挑战:多模态对话建模需要在生成响应时保持一致性和连贯性,需要设计合适的模型和算法,以便在生成响应时综合考虑多种输入形式。 多模态对话建模的方法 1. 基于注意力机制的多...

    ChatGPT技术的多模态对话生成策略.docx

    然而,在面对多模态对话时,ChatGPT 技术也面临着挑战。本文将探讨 ChatGPT 技术的多模态对话生成策略。 一、多模态对话的概念与应用 多模态对话是指在对话中同时涉及多种媒体形式,如文字、音频和图像等。与传统...

    可拖拽的谷歌样式纯javascript模态窗口插件

    在可拖拽功能方面,该插件允许用户通过鼠标拖动来改变模态窗口的位置,提供了更灵活的用户体验。实现拖拽功能通常涉及到事件监听(如mousedown、mousemove和mouseup),以及计算鼠标移动的距离并更新模态窗口的位置...

    ChatGPT技术的多模态对话生成策略研究.docx

    ChatGPT技术的多模态对话生成策略研究 ChatGPT技术的多模态对话生成策略研究是当前人工智能领域的一个热门研究方向。该研究主要集中在对话生成模型的改进和拓展,旨在提高对话系统的智能化和个性化。多模态对话生成...

    ChatGPT技术的多模态对话处理和融合技术.docx

    在实现多模态对话处理技术时,我们面临着一些挑战。首先,不同类型的输入数据需要进行有效的特征提取和表示。其次,需要解决模型设计和训练的问题。传统的 ChatGPT 模型是基于 Transformer 的,但是在多模态对话处理...

    ChatGPT技术的多模态对话生成分析.docx

    多模态对话生成分析 ChatGPT 技术的多模态对话生成分析是自然语言处理领域的一个重要研究方向。该技术可以将文本、图片、音频等多种模态信息融合起来,生成更加丰富和多样化的对话结果。 知识点1:多模态对话生成的...

    ChatGPT技术的多模态对话扩展方法.docx

    "ChatGPT 技术的多模态对话扩展方法" ChatGPT 技术是近年来备受关注的一种技术,它能够通过训练大量的语料库数据来生成具有一定迁移能力的对话系统。然而,在实际应用中,ChatGPT 技术还有一定的局限性,主要体现在...

    ChatGPT技术的多模态对话生成和理解方法.docx

    ChatGPT技术的多模态对话生成和理解方法 ChatGPT技术的多模态对话生成和理解方法是自然语言处理领域的一项重要进展。它能够进行多模态对话生成和理解,从而更好地模拟人类对话,实现智能化的人机交互。 1. 多模态...

    ChatGPT技术的多模态对话生成与理解能力研究.docx

    当我们将ChatGPT技术应用于多模态对话生成与理解时,也面临一些挑战。首先,不同模态数据的表示和融合是一个复杂的问题。其次,多模态对话生成需要模型能够同时处理多种形式的输入信息,并根据不同的模态输出对应的...

Global site tag (gtag.js) - Google Analytics